DAY 2
After breakfast this morning, we embark on a fantastic mainline steam journey from Nuremberg to the German Steam Locomotive Museum in Neuenmarkt-Wirsberg for the Class 01 Pacific Steam Event celebrating 100 years of this impressive series. We enjoy a full day at this major event including unlimited rides behind two steam locomotives 01 066 and 01 180 up the famous 'Schiefe Ebene', a challenging 1:40 incline and engineering marvel, with the possibility of a parallel run alongside a class 52-7409. (Awaiting confirmation) Plus entry to the fascinating museum and historical roundhouse. We complete our day with a return steam-hauled mainline journey back to Nuremberg.
BDAY 3
Today, we make our way to the idyllic town of Ebermannstadt for our steam-hauled journey on the Frankische Schweiz Railway through the beautiful, unique landscape of the Wiesenttal to Behringersmuhle. This afternoon, we retrace our steps and visit the DB Museum in Nuremberg, the oldest railway museum in Germany with the largest collection of historic trains, where we enjoy a guided tour through two centuries of railroad history including legendary vehicles and interactive exhibitions.
